What are we looking for?

The Engineer II, under general supervision, supports the operations team responsible for providing diverse range of plastics testing and characterization services to global polymer manufacturers, compounders, fabricators and end-users.

What you'll do:
  • Set up test apparatus, operate equipment, maintain equipment and facilities
  • Prepare test samples and obtain and record test data in accordance with standards
  • Creates solutions and resolves issues for customers' testing requirements
  • Work with customers to specify and recommend testing within capabilities
  • Perform analysis of test data and more complex calculations
  • Record data and write reports in standardized formats
  • Participate in proofing of project reports
  • Prepare project files for compliance with operating procedures
  • Make recommendations regarding technical decisions relating to the interpretation and applicability of test standards
  • Communicate with clients and management regarding tests or improvements
  • Mentor and instruct laboratory technicians
  • Perform other duties as required.

Minimum Requirements &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ree: Engineering, Chemistry or related field
  • Experience: 4 - 6 years in plastics testing
  • Ability to interact externally with clients/prospects, and internally with other departments to ensure customer satisfaction and timely response
  • Computer literacy - Windows OS, MS Office Suite

Preferred Requirements & Qualifications:
  • Preference will be given to candidates with a degree in Plastics/ Chemical/ Mechanical Engineering/Materials
  • Understanding of common polymer materials test methods (ASTM, ISO, other)
  • Knowledge of plastics fabrication methods
